Girls Have the Edge

The annual Girls Have the Edge event continues to grow and introduce the sport of ice hockey to more girls (and now women) in Oregon. We are happy to share that the event continues under the leadership of the dedicated staff at the The Pavilion in Bend with support from the Bend Rapids and enthusiastic volunteers from this amazing Central Oregon hockey community and beyond.

The 5th annual will be March 22, 2026. Beginners will be introduced to basic hockey skills in a positive and fun environment. Girls & Women Have the Edge will share opportunities to play ice hockey, learn about fair play, sportsmanship and teamwork and develop a lifelong love of sport.

Join the Bend Parks and Recreation Learn to Skate, Learn to Play Hockey, and Youth Hockey league staff, alongside the Bend Rapids youth hockey club, USA hockey staff, Seattle Kraken staff for the Girls Have the Edge, a super fun, all-girls event to learn about the joy and thrill of ice hockey!

Whether you've played a little or not at all, this event is a fun, zero-pressure opportunity to visit with coaches and other female players, try on gear, hit the ice in a comfortable environment and even pair up with an adult female mentor. So many reasons to give hockey a try!

EVENT HISTORY

In 2021 the Bend Rapids Steering Committee, with the goal of growing the sport in Central Oregon, applied for a grant from USA Hockey and Oregon State Hockey Association. The grant was approved and the inaugural Girls Have the Edge event took place on April 2, 2022.   Rebecca Johnson from the Canadian National Team headlined the event sharing her love for the sport and introducing it to nearly 40 girls.  Read the press release.
